MASI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

419 of the 5,806 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Masimo (MASI)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$6.53B — up 13% from $5.79B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 60 funds opened new MASI positions and 49 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 109 added to existing stakes and 184 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Politan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$679M. The largest seller was Nomura Holdings, exiting entirely with an estimated $243M sold.
